Output 3a5c5a59a6f4ac90db5bbfd84a0592a193d76e6c5de7bd29e363580b4785db03:1

value
45229222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ea44187223fba6ff607b3f5fe611a49d40b65cfe OP_EQUAL
address
3P3hcnm4oRc3dsYQ7ooDjXFxQ2esLD73fD
transaction
3a5c5a59a6f4ac90db5bbfd84a0592a193d76e6c5de7bd29e363580b4785db03
confirmations
432776
spent
true